				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>When we think about using the iPad in the classroom, itʻs not about the iPad or the apps, but what we want our students to be able to do.  With that in mind, there are some great resources available that categorize apps based on what they can do and also include an ease of use rating.</p>
<p style="text-align: left;"><a href="http://edtechteacher.org/index.php/teaching-technology/mobile-technology-apps/ipad-as"><a href="http://blogs.ksbe.edu/hesapps/files/2013/04/students.png"><img class="size-medium wp-image-411 aligncenter" alt="students" src="http://blogs.ksbe.edu/hesapps/files/2013/04/students-300x202.png" width="300" height="202" /></a></a></p>
<p style="text-align: left;"><a href="http://edtechteacher.org/index.php/teaching-technology/mobile-technology-apps/ipad-as">EdTechTeacherʻs iPad As&#8230;</a>resource is excellent.  It includes a table with skills teachers would like their students to be able to do and when you click on the skill, it takes you to a page with a list of apps that can accomplish the task with the cost, description, usefulness rating, and ease of use rating.</p>
<p style="text-align: left;"><img class="aligncenter" alt="" src="https://c336017.ssl.cf1.rackcdn.com/edshelf.png" width="180" height="108" /></p>
<p style="text-align: left;">Another fabulous resource is <a href="https://edshelf.com/">edshelf</a>, reviews and recommendations of tools for education.  Edshelf allows you to browse tools by category and also by subject age and platform.  When you click on a tool, you get a description of the tool, reviews by educators,  pricing, and collections of tools that teachers have put together that are either similar or include the tool reviewed.  But thatʻs not all!  The tool is also rated based on Learning curve, pedagogical effectiveness, and student engagement.</p>
<p><a href="https://www.appolearning.com/"><a href="http://blogs.ksbe.edu/hesapps/files/2013/04/es.png"><img class="aligncenter size-medium wp-image-414" alt="es" src="http://blogs.ksbe.edu/hesapps/files/2013/04/es-300x187.png" width="300" height="187" /></a></a></p>
<p><a href="https://www.appolearning.com/">Appolearning</a> is a resource I just learned about from one of my colleagues, <a href="https://twitter.com/summer_sun">Lynne Horiuchi</a>.  At this site, there are experts who rate apps and give them scores based on educational content, kid appeal, assessment, feature &amp; design, value, and safety &amp; privacy.  Apps are categorized by grade level, as well as content area.</p>
